Abstract
The purpose of this study was to determine pillow designs suitable for supine and side-lying positions. [Subjects] Twenty female and twenty male subjects with a mean age of 22.7 years (SD = 1.3) participated in the study. [Methods] First, a three-dimensional motion analysis system was used to analyze the movements of the head and the shoulder joints during changes from supine positions to side-lying positions. Second, the height from the face to the shoulder and the height from the floor to the middle of the neck in a side-lying position were measured. Third, the weight distribution ratios of the head and the trunk were compared using general pillows (polyester sponge), memory foam, and prototype pillows.Entities:

Fig. 1.Prototype pillow A: An indent was made in the part of the surface of the pillow that contacted the shoulder in side-lying positions. B: The height from the face to the shoulder. C: The height from the floor to the middle neck. D: 23 × 9.5-cm air bag was built.

Pressure to induce normal lordotic curve
| Pressure | Number |
| 0–20 mmHg | 3 (7.5) |
| 20–40 mmHg | 5 (12.5) |
| 40–60 mmHg | 9 (22.5) |
| 60–80 mmHg | 5 (12.5) |
| 80–100 mmHg | 18 (45) |
Values are numbers (%)
Most comfortable pressure in supine position
| Pressure | Number |
| 0–20 mmHg | 2 (5) |
| 20–40 mmHg | 20 (50) |
| 40–60 mmHg | 7 (17.5) |
| 60–80 mmHg | 6 (15) |
| 80–100 mmHg | 4 (10) |
Values are numbers (%)
Effect of pillow type on weight distribution
| Pillows | Ratio |
| Prototype pillow | 18.1±3.462,3 |
| Memory foam | 13.93±1.201,3 |
| Polyester sponge | 11.38±1.511,2 |
1Significant difference as compared with the prototype pillow. 2Significant difference as compared with memory foam. 3Significant difference as compared with polyester sponge.
